> Downloading buff-menu.el from
> http://cvs.savannah.gnu.org/viewcvs/emacs/emacs/lisp/, at least in
> some common Web browsers, leads to incorrect characters in the code. This
> problem goes away if you use the escape sequence ?\u2014 instead of
> embedding the equivalent unicode character in the source file.

Complete disagreement.  The coding system is clearly written in the -*-
coding -*- tag, so there's no ambiguity, and seeing the actual char rather
than some arcane escape sequence for it makes the code more readable.

> IMO, this should be the standard practice for such characters in the
> source code: use escape sequences.

100% disagreement.
